Output 3ba581d0428063221c588630ae119b3e9d332a4c11bc0e114709edb540cbb999:1

value
1047044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cb3a65375f2e1ec4facbfa178e5d967f5c50985 OP_EQUAL
address
3EWyjgSLcKxjwJ3ShAG6HaoLzGiRt1L6iE
transaction
3ba581d0428063221c588630ae119b3e9d332a4c11bc0e114709edb540cbb999
spent
true